#e3dd16 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e3dd16 is composed of 89% red, 86.7%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 2.6% magenta, 90.3%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 58.2 degrees, a saturation of 82.3% and a lightness of 48.8%. #e3dd16 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ff2c with #c7bb00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

Shades and Tints of #e3dd16

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0c01 is the darkest color, while #fefef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#e3dd16

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838376 is the less saturated color, while #f6ef03 is the most saturated one.
